Ropes & Gray Advises Initial Purchasers in Apollo Debt Solutions' $400 Million Bond Offering
Deal News | Jul 21, 2025 | Ropes & Gray

Ropes & Gray, a prominent law firm, recently represented the initial purchasers in a significant bond offering carried out by Apollo Debt Solutions BDC. This transaction involved a $400 million 144A bond offering due in 2030, which successfully closed on July 17. Apollo Debt Solutions BDC operates as a regulated, non-listed business development company aimed at providing individual investors with access to certain investment opportunities typically exclusive to large institutions. The successful closure of this bond offering marks an important milestone in Apollo's financial strategy, facilitated by expertise in capital markets, led by partner Paul Tropp.
